Where does “бигорексия” come from?

бигорексия (Bulgarian) comes from English bigorexia, from English big, from Middle English big, from Middle English biggen, from Old Norse byggja, from Proto-Germanic būwijaną, from Proto-Germanic būaną, from Proto-Indo-European bʰuH- — to become, grow, appear.

бигорексия (Bulgarian): bigorexia mental disorder whereby a person believes their muscles are too small
